The Role of Wholesalers in Shaping Global Trade Dynamics
Wholesalers play a vital role in the supply chain, serving as the bridge between manufacturers and retailers. This article examines how wholesalers influence global trade dynamics and the significance of their role in the B2B landscape.
1. Facilitating Market Access
Wholesalers help manufacturers gain access to a broader market by distributing products to various retailers and businesses. This function is especially important for smaller manufacturers looking to enter international markets.
2. Reducing Inventory Risks
By purchasing in bulk, wholesalers can reduce inventory risks for manufacturers. This allows manufacturers to focus on production while wholesalers manage stock levels, ensuring that products are available when needed.
3. Enhancing Supply Chain Efficiency
Wholesalers streamline the supply chain by consolidating shipments, managing logistics, and handling documentation. This efficiency can lead to reduced costs and faster delivery times, enhancing the overall performance of the trade.
4. Supporting Product Knowledge and Marketing
Wholesalers often possess in-depth knowledge of the products they sell. They can provide valuable insights and marketing support to manufacturers, helping to position products effectively in the market.
5. Adapting to Market Trends
In a rapidly changing global market, wholesalers are well-positioned to identify and adapt to emerging trends. By staying attuned to market demands, they can quickly pivot their offerings to meet consumer needs.
Conclusion
Wholesalers are key players in the global trade ecosystem, facilitating market access, enhancing supply chain efficiency, and supporting manufacturers in navigating international markets. Their role is crucial to fostering successful B2B trade relationships and driving economic growth.
